What to Outsource?
The decision on what to outsource is not
an easy one, but the business benefits are
proven — access to the right skills
at the right time, high quality software
applications, and a fresh approach to your
technology challenges. Vision has a focused
approach to assist our customers in figuring
it all out. We have been doing it for over
7 years, after all. Together, we make intelligent
decisions about which portions of your Engineering
environment we should manage, and which
components you should continue to manage.
How? First, we build a relationship with
you. In order to make a recommendation,
we need to understand your business, culture,
objectives, vision, and history.

Client Survey
Next, we conduct a high
level survey of your application portfolios.
We look at how the applications function
in the business, the general state of the
applications, number of users, if they are
critical to business operations, etc. With
this information, we can generally rule
out some application groups based on set
criteria. For instance, support on an application
that is unstable is not a good candidate
to outsource.
Analysis
Then, we dive deep into the targeted
application portfolios. In this evaluation,
we carefully survey and collect detailed
information about the applications. Size,
age, enhancement backlog, current support
staff size, special requirements, retirement
plans, etc. Lastly, we issue a report, delivered
in a presentation format, with our findings
and recommendation. With you, we define
next steps, which generally include a pricing
proposal for outsourcing services. What
